There are many and varied ideas about what constitutes a scorecard vs what constitutes a dashboard.
In my humble opinion, a scorecard is a collection of metrics, presented with RAG (Red/Amber/Green) status indicators, trend (Up/Down/Unchanged) indicators, actual, target and variance values. A dashboard is a collection of high-level summary report objects (charts, maps, alerts crosstabs etc) that provides a summary overview of the relevant business area.
